A Charlotte county homeless man was bathing in a pond on the other side of my town and encountered an alligator that tried to pull him deeper into the pond. Gator got his finger, a couple of toes and a testicle. The guy walked to the nearest health care center and they took him to Lee Memorial Hospital (trauma center similar to Christ Hospital).
The guy plans to return to the area once he is released. Has no money to pay his hospital bills, of course.
You would think a 20 year resident would know enough to be careful if they are in standing water, especially in the spring/summer during mating season.
